Jonny Lovato’s rock rendition
Once you hear this rockin’ cover of “Toss a Coin to Your Witcher,” you’ll wonder why the song was ever sung any other way. It’s like Jaskier wrote the song to be performed with this strength and sound. The instruments and strong vocals highlight the epic nature of what’s come to be Geralt and The Witcher’s theme song perfectly.

Dj-Jo’s genre bending cover
Dj-Jo blends Hindi musical flavors with a gradual and seamless transition to dubstep and EDM for a truly unique version of “Toss a Coin to Your Witcher.” It seems like this song never stops moving between genres, but it’s a journey that you’ll find you’re destined to take again and again.

Leo Moracchioli’s growly goodness
Leo Moracchioli’s cover of “Toss a Coin to Your Witcher” is one of the longest on this list because he really takes matters into his own hands in the middle of the song. If you’re into the death metal genre or just generally like screaming in music, definitely give this one a try.
